A biotechnology company in Oxford seeks a skilled Bioinformatician to lead the bioinformatics function. The role involves analyzing proteomics datasets, conducting statistical analyses, and using Python for automation. Ideal candidates will have extensive experience in proteomics analysis and a degree in a relevant biological discipline. This position offers opportunities to contribute significantly to the development of translational biomarker tests for neurodegenerative diseases.
